Homestyx hydra

R1:ec6f566bc187

Improve behavior of inline comment dialog

Summary:
Fixes T2669.

- Currently, making an inline comment does not focus the textarea. Instead, focus the textarea.
- Currently, the positioning is kind of buggy. Make it viewport-relative and put the dialog slightly below the inline reticle.
- Use `JX.Workflow` more and simplify some of the ajax stuff.

Test Plan: Created inline comments.

Reviewers: chad

Reviewed By: chad

CC: aran

Maniphest Tasks: T2669

Differential Revision: https://secure.
Repository: R1 hydra
Commit Date: Mar 5 2013